Mechanical touch type cashbox
Technical Field
The utility model relates to the technical field of cashboxes, in particular to a mechanical touch type cashbox.
Background
Cashboxes can be used for cashing in places such as markets and supermarkets, the cashboxes need to be opened and closed at any time in the use process, and most of the cashboxes on the market at present are controlled to be opened and closed through electric driving, and the structure is as follows: the cashbox is characterized in that a drawer is slidably arranged in the box body, a key lock is arranged between the drawer and the box body, an electromagnet and a pressure spring are arranged in the box body, an iron block is arranged on the rear wall of the drawer, in the use process, in order to facilitate cashing, a worker opens the key lock by using a key, then the cashbox is opened and closed by means of attraction and separation between the electromagnet and the iron block in the cashbox, when the drawer is pushed into the box body, the electromagnet is electrified to generate magnetic force, and the drawer overcomes the elasticity of the pressure spring and then drives the iron block to be close to the electromagnet until the iron block is attracted with the electromagnet, and the cashbox is locked in the box body and closed; when the electromagnet is powered off, no magnetic force exists between the electromagnet and the iron block, the drawer moves outside the box under the action of the elastic force of the pressure spring, and the cashbox is opened. The cashbox with the electric drive structure is high in cost, can normally operate only in an electrified state, and is inconvenient because a drawer can be locked in the box body only by using a key if power failure occurs.
Disclosure of Invention
The utility model aims to provide a mechanical touch type cashbox which is simple in structure, low in production cost and high in practicability, and the cashbox can be normally opened and closed without a power supply.
In order to achieve the above purpose, the technical scheme adopted by the utility model is as follows: a mechanical touch cashbox comprising: the box, the slip is provided with the drawer in the box, is provided with the lock lever axle backward on the back lateral wall of drawer, is provided with on the rear side diapire of box can with lock lever axle matched with mechanical lock catch, mechanical lock catch includes: the Z-shaped connecting frame is arranged on the bottom wall of the box body, an upper folding part is arranged at the left front end of the Z-shaped connecting frame, a pressure spring is fixed on the upper folding part, a sliding groove is formed in the right front end of the Z-shaped connecting frame, a movable lock plate is arranged in a sliding manner on the right side of the Z-shaped connecting frame, a spigot is formed in the rear side wall of the movable lock plate, a guide groove is formed in the front side wall of the movable lock plate, a hooking groove is formed in the left side of the guide groove, a guiding inclined wall is arranged between the guide groove and the hooking groove, a transmission plate capable of sliding and rotating forwards and backwards is arranged at the bottom of the movable lock plate, the front end of the transmission plate corresponds to the sliding groove and the guide groove up and down, a limiting plate capable of being clamped into the spigot is arranged on the Z-shaped connecting frame on the rear side of the transmission plate in a rotating manner, the rear end of the transmission plate is connected with the front end of the right side of the movable lock plate through a right tension spring, the middle part of the limiting plate is connected with the rear end of the left side of the movable lock plate through a left tension spring, and the pressure spring extends forwards out of the Z-shaped connecting frame and the movable lock plate.

The working principle is as follows: when the cashbox needs to be closed, the drawer 2 is pushed into the box body 1, the drawer 2 overcomes the elasticity of the pressure spring 312 and drives the lock lever shaft 22 to move to the sliding groove 315 and the guide groove 322 to push the transmission plate 33 backwards, the first tapered groove and the second tapered groove are guided, so that the lock lever shaft 22 can rapidly and accurately enter the sliding groove 315 and the guide groove 322, the transmission plate 33 overcomes the pulling force of the right tension spring 7 and backwards pushes the limit plate 34 through the first hook 331 after being pushed by the push lever shaft 22, the limit plate 34 is pushed by the push force of the transmission plate 33 and backwards rotates to leave the stop port 321 on the movable lock plate 32, the drawer 2 is released, the movable lock plate 32 moves rightwards along the waist-shaped groove 325 and the first waist-shaped hole 326 under the pulling force of the left tension spring 8, the hook 323 on the movable lock plate 32 is blocked in front of the lock lever shaft 22, at the moment, the movable lock plate 32 drives the transmission plate 33 to move rightwards together, the transmission plate 33 is not contacted with the lock lever shaft 22, the transmission plate 33 is reset forwards under the action of the right tension spring 7, the transmission plate 33 does not lean against the pull plate 33, and the limit plate 34 is pushed by the side wall 32 in the box body 2 after the side wall of the cashbox is closed, and the drawer 2 is closed;
when the cashbox needs to be opened, the drawer 2 is lightly pushed, the lock lever shaft 22 is driven to move backwards along the sliding groove 315, the lock lever shaft 22 acts on the guide inclined wall 324 to push the movable lock plate 32 leftwards in the backward moving process, the movable lock plate 32 moves leftwards along the waist-shaped groove 325 and the first waist-shaped hole 326 under the push force, at the moment, the transmission plate 33 moves leftwards together under the action of the movable lock plate 32, but after being blocked by the lock lever shaft 22, the transmission plate 33 rotates anticlockwise around the third rivet 6, the transmission plate 33 is not contacted with the limit plate 34 after rotating, the movable lock plate 32 pulls the limit plate 34 to rotate forwards through the left tension spring 8 when moving leftwards, the limit plate 34 is clamped into the stop 321 of the movable lock plate 32 to fix the movable lock plate 32 after moving leftwards to be in place, at the moment, the hooking groove 323 is not blocked in front of the lock lever shaft 22, the drawer 2 is released, the drawer 2 moves outwards under the action of the elasticity of the transmission plate 32 under the action of the compression spring 312, the transmission plate 33 is opened, the lock lever shaft 22 is prevented from rotating leftwards, the transmission plate 33 is prevented from rotating downwards around the sliding groove 315, and the transmission plate 33 is not reset from rotating downwards around the third rivet 6, and the transmission plate 33 is prevented from rotating downwards under the action of the force of the transmission plate 6.
